A masse is a curved shot created with extreme spin. The player holds the cue stick at a steep angle. They strike the cue ball with strong side spin. The ball then curves around an obstacle. This shot looks dramatic but serves a clear purpose. Players use it when straight paths are blocked. For example, a player bends the cue ball around another ball to score. Masse shots demand precision and advanced control.
